Output 978890c831777293eb62df277c8b503779d2507e33edb500c19d209595d01cd0:2

value
148230
script pubkey
OP_0 OP_PUSHBYTES_20 32398952e4595ed4cf173aed3f24ae216a8d9409
address
bc1qxgucj5hyt90dfnch8tkn7f9wy94gm9qfsdnaw7
transaction
978890c831777293eb62df277c8b503779d2507e33edb500c19d209595d01cd0
confirmations
3954
spent
true